The latest officially reported population of Ethiopia was 132,059,767 in 2024 vs 117,207 people in Grenada in 2024. In 2026, based on the adjusted UN estimation, the current Ethiopia's population is 139,917,664 people compared to 117,407 in Grenada.

Population statistics:

  • Ethiopia's population is 1,192 times bigger than Grenada's.
  • Ethiopia is ranked the 10th most populous country in the world, while Grenada is the 182nd.
  • The countries together account for 1.69% of the world: 1.69% for Ethiopia vs 0.001% for Grenada.
  • For the last 10 years, Ethiopia has had an average growth rate of +2.71% per year vs +0.29% in Grenada.
  • Since 2006, the population of Ethiopia has increased from 80.7M people to 140M (73.4% growth), while Grenada has grown from 110K to 117K (6.6% growth).

From 2006 to 2016, the population of Ethiopia increased by 26,014,672 people (a 32.2% growth), while Grenada gained 4,995 people (a 4.54% growth).

For the next 10 years, from 2016 to 2026, Ethiopia gained 33,199,502 people (a 31.1% growth), while Grenada's population increased by 2,277 people (a 1.98% growth).

Ethiopia was ranked 16th most populous country in 2006 and is 10th in 2026. Grenada was ranked 181st in 2006 and ranked 182nd now.

The UN's World Population Prospects forecasts that in 24 years (in 2050) Ethiopia's population will grow by 61.6% to 226,124,819 people with a rank change from 10th to 7th. The population of Grenada will decrease by 3.32% to 113,504 people and will still be ranked 182nd.

Ethiopia is projected to reach its peak in 2100 at 371M people compared to the peak of 118K people in 2032 for Grenada.

Over the last 10 years, 98.8% of the population change in Ethiopia is from natural causes (a gain of 30,237,373 people) and 1.19% is from migration (a gain of 365,488 people). In Grenada 76% is from natural causes (a gain of 4,850 people) and 24% is from migration (a loss of 1,535 people).

As of 2024, 1,168,455 residents or 0.9% of the population were not native-born in Ethiopia, compared to 7,340 people or 6.3% in Grenada.
